Zhang Z, Wei H, Wang C, Zhang L, Zhang Y. Innovative surgical approaches for chronic rhinitis: nasal neurectomy mechanisms, techniques, and clinical outcomes. Expert Rev Clin Immunol 2025; 21:567-576. [PMID: 40298487 DOI: 10.1080/1744666x.2025.2500610]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/19/2025] [Revised: 04/08/2025] [Accepted: 04/28/2025] [Indexed: 04/30/2025]
Abstract
INTRODUCTION Chronic rhinitis (CR) represents a prevalent, persistent inflammatory condition of the nasal mucosa, substantially impacting patients' quality of life. Despite standard pharmacotherapy, many patients with refractory symptoms do not achieve adequate relief, highlighting the need for alternative interventions such as nasal neurectomy. AREAS COVERED Literature was reviewed on the PubMed, EMBASE, and Web of Science databases published from March 1961 to April 2025. Our review discusses the underlying mechanisms, surgical techniques, and clinical outcomes of different nasal neurectomy approaches, including vidian neurectomy, vidian-branch neurectomy, and anterior ethmoidal neurectomy, as well as recent advancements in endoscopic and minimally invasive methods. EXPERT OPINION Nasal neurectomy presents a promising alternative for managing refractory CR by directly targeting the neuro-immune pathways that drive symptoms. Understanding the mechanisms, techniques, and clinical outcomes in nasal neurectomy will not only advance our insight into CR pathophysiology but also guide the development of refined, patient-specific surgical strategies for optimal outcomes.

Huang CY, Liao JY, Kang BH, Lin YS, Hsieh JW. Chronic Rhinitis Surgery: Association Between Preoperative Severity and Response Rate. Am J Rhinol Allergy 2025; 39:109-117. [PMID: 39748247 DOI: 10.1177/19458924241308990]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/04/2025]
Abstract
BACKGROUND The success rate of chronic rhinitis surgery varies depending on the patients' factor and surgical method. While outcomes for nasal obstruction differ, the association between preoperative severity of other rhinitis symptoms, such as rhinorrhea, sneezing, and nasal itching, measured via the reflective total nasal symptom score (rTNSS) remains unevaluated. OBJECTIVE To evaluate the association between the response rate to surgical treatment of chronic rhinitis and preoperative severity. METHODS A retrospective cohort study was conducted among adult patients with chronic rhinitis symptoms refractory to medication and nasal spray for over 6 months and received radiofrequency ablation of inferior turbinates with posterior nasal nerve neurolysis. The primary endpoint was the change from baseline in 24-h rTNSS and nasal obstruction symptom evaluation (NOSE) scores. Postoperative surgery response rate, rTNSS score change, and score improvement ratios were also evaluated. RESULTS A total of 183 patients (110 males, 60.1%) were included in this study. After 3-month follow-up, the preoperative rTNSS was 6.51 ± 2.74 change to 1.70 ± 1.43, and the NOSE score was 56.48 ± 19.90 change to 4.56 ± 7.74. Both scores and all sub-scores showed significant differences when comparing preoperative, 1-month, and 3-month results (P < 0.05-0.001). The response rate by rTNSS for whole cohort was 78.14 ± 41.44% and 93.99 ± 23.83% at 1- and 3-month follow-up. Subgroup analyses were performed according to individual rTNSS scores and 2 in 1 score groups (ie, 1-2, 3-4, etc) and their relationship to the surgery outcomes. Both preoperative individual score and score groups were significantly associated with all post-operation outcomes (P = 0.022 to <0.001) in linear regression analysis. CONCLUSION Patients with more severe preoperative rhinitis symptoms are associated with better response rate, post-operation symptom score changes, and score improvement ratio.

Huang CY, Liao JY, Teng HL, Kang BH, Lin YS, Hsieh JW. Posterior Nasal Nerve Neurolysis in Addition to Radiofrequency Ablation of the Inferior Turbinates for Patients with Chronic Rhinitis. ORL J Otorhinolaryngol Relat Spec 2025; 86:191-199. [PMID: 39809226 DOI: 10.1159/000543366]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/28/2024] [Accepted: 12/16/2024] [Indexed: 01/16/2025]
Abstract
INTRODUCTION This study aimed to evaluate the outcome of radiofrequency ablation of the inferior turbinates (RFITs) combined with posterior nasal nerve neurolysis (RPN3) in comparison with RFIT alone in the treatment of patients with chronic rhinitis unresponsive to pharmacological therapy. METHODS A retrospective cohort study was conducted on adult and adolescent patients with chronic rhinitis who demonstrated a poor response to medication. Patients with a total 24-h reflective total nasal symptom score (rTNSS) of ≥5, rhinorrhea score of ≥2, and congestion score of ≥2 were included. The treatment outcomes of patients who underwent RPN3 and RFIT alone were assessed. The primary endpoint was the change from baseline in 24-h rTNSS, Nasal Obstruction Symptom Evaluation (NOSE) scores, and the response rate defined as rTNSS improved by ≧30% during follow-ups. RESULTS A total of 64 patients were included (45 males, 70.3%). Overall, 49 patients underwent RPN3, and 15 patients underwent RFIT alone. The rTNSS had improved by 78.4% and 65.8% in RPN3 and RFIT groups, respectively (both p < 0.001). The NOSE score had improved by 92.89% and 86.81% in the RPN3 and RFIT groups (both p < 0.001), respectively. Patients in the RPN3 group demonstrated statistically significantly better results after 3 months than patients in the RFIT alone group (p < 0.05). The response rate was 98% in the RPN3 group after 3 months. CONCLUSIONS The proposed RPN3 alleviated rhinitis symptoms, which demonstrated a high response rate with a superior symptom control rate than RFIT alone in chronic rhinitis with severe rhinorrhea and nasal congestion cases.

Maddineni S, Hwang PH, Patel ZM, Nayak JV, Chang MT. Posterior nasal nerve surgical neurectomy versus ablation for chronic rhinitis. Am J Otolaryngol 2025; 46:104553. [PMID: 39657359 DOI: 10.1016/j.amjoto.2024.104553]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/18/2024] [Accepted: 11/28/2024] [Indexed: 12/12/2024]
Abstract
INTRODUCTION For chronic rhinitis (CR) refractory to medical management, several ablative procedures exist that target the posterior nasal nerve (PNN). Here we compare outcomes of PNN surgical neurectomy to in-office ablative procedures. METHODS We retrospectively reviewed patients with CR who trialed ipratropium at our center from 2013 to 2024 and received PNN ablation (cryoablation or radiofrequency) or neurectomy. We used the SNOT-22 questionnaire to assess outcomes, specifically evaluating the rhinologic subdomain: need to blow nose, sneezing, runny nose, nasal obstruction, loss of smell, cough, post-nasal discharge, and thick nasal discharge. RESULTS Our cohort consisted of 55 patients, 34 receiving PNN ablation and 26 receiving surgical neurectomy (9 receiving both). Mean follow-up time was 243 ± 353 days. Surgical neurectomy (18.6 ± 5.5 to 14.9 ± 5.9, p = 0.02) were associated with significant SNOT-22 rhinologic domain improvements, and neurectomy was associated with significant rhinorrhea improvement (3.4 ± 1.6 to 2.4 ± 1.7, p = 0.04). Surgical neurectomy was associated with a greater decrease in sneezing (p = 0.04) scores than ablation, although there were no significant differences in total or rhinologic subdomain SNOT-22 scores between ablation and neurectomy. No clear improvements were observed in patients undergoing a neurectomy following ablation. Multivariable logistic regression analysis did not reveal any predictors of post-procedure improvement. CONCLUSION Both surgical neurectomy and in-office ablation were associated with improvements in rhinologic symptoms for patients with CR, although neurectomy may have increased benefit for specific symptoms like sneezing. There is limited evidence that secondary procedure after an initial ablation is beneficial.

Takashima M, Stolovitzky JP, Ow RA, Silvers SL, McDuffie CM, Dean M, Sedaghat AR, Tajudeen BA. Temperature-controlled radiofrequency ablation for the treatment of chronic rhinitis: Two-year outcomes from a prospective multicenter trial. Int Forum Allergy Rhinol 2024; 14:1182-1194. [PMID: 38266636 DOI: 10.1002/alr.23315]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/24/2023] [Revised: 12/21/2023] [Accepted: 12/26/2023] [Indexed: 01/26/2024]
Abstract
BACKGROUND Minimally invasive temperature-controlled radiofrequency (TCRF) ablation of the posterior nasal nerve (PNN) demonstrated a significant larger treatment effect on the symptom burden of chronic rhinitis patients than a sham control (no energy delivery) at the 3-month primary endpoint of this trial. METHODS Two-year posttreatment outcomes for patients treated in a prospective, multicenter, patient-blinded randomized controlled trial were determined by combining the index active treatment-arm and index control-arm crossover patients into a single group (after the primary endpoint) to evaluate the treatment effect durability and long-term effects on concomitant chronic rhinitis medication usage. RESULTS The mean baseline reflective total nasal symptom score (rTNSS) was 8.2 (95% confidence interval [CI], 7.9-8.6; N = 104). At 2 years (N = 79), the mean change in rTNSS was -5.3 (95% CI, -5.8 to -4.8; p < 0.001; 64.6% improvement). The 2-year responder rate (≥30% improvement in rTNSS) was 87.3% (95% CI, 78.0-93.8). All four components of the rTNSS (rhinorrhea, congestion, sneezing, and nasal itching) showed significant improvement over baseline, with rhinorrhea and congestion showing the most improvement. Postnasal drip and cough symptoms were also significantly improved. At 2 years, 81.0% (95% CI, 70.6-89.0) reported a minimal clinically important difference of ≥0.4-point improvement in the mini-rhinoconjunctivitis quality of life questionnaire score. Of 56 patients using chronic rhinitis medications at baseline, 25 of 56 (44.6%) either stopped all medication use (7/56 [12.5%]) or stopped/decreased (18/56 [32.1%]) use of ≥1 medication class at 2 years. No serious adverse events related to the device/procedure were reported over 2 years. To determine the potential effect of patients who left the trial over 2 years on the responder rate, the responder statuses of the 14 patients with follow-up data who were lost to follow-up/withdrew/died were imputed by the last observation carried forward and the responder statuses of all nine patients who had an additional nasal procedure were imputed to nonresponder, resulting in a 2-year responder rate of 79.4% (95% CI, 70.3-86.8). CONCLUSION TCRF ablation of the PNN is safe and resulted in a significant and sustained reduction in chronic rhinitis symptom burden through 2 years and a substantial reduction in concomitant medication burden.

Dhanda AK, Gorelik D, Khan N, Takashima M, Bishara P, McCoul ED, Jafari A, Ahmed OG. Posterior Nasal Nerve Ablation as a Viable Treatment Option for the Primary Symptom of Postnasal Drip. Am J Rhinol Allergy 2024; 38:245-250. [PMID: 38632938 DOI: 10.1177/19458924241247107]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 04/19/2024]
Abstract
BACKGROUND Postnasal drip (PND) syndrome is a prevalent complaint encountered in otolaryngology practices. PND may be refractory to medical therapy, and surgical treatments are complicated by side effects. OBJECTIVE While posterior nasal nerve (PNN) ablation has demonstrated efficacy for chronic rhinitis overall, we sought to examine the effect of PNN ablation for patients with PND as their primary complaint. METHODS This is a retrospective case series study of 40 chronic rhinitis (CR) patients with a primary complaint of PND. Included patients had to have failed medical therapy such as anti-cholinergic nasal sprays, reflux treatments, and/or nasal steroids. Primary outcome measures included 22 item Sino-Nasal Outcome Test (SNOT-22) PND component and Total Nasal Symptom Score. Secondary outcome measure was subjective improvement, defined as a > 30% improvement in PND symptoms. RESULTS Median follow-up was 138 days (interquartile range: 72-193). 72.5% (29/40) of patients reported at least a 30% improvement in PND symptoms. Mean PND SNOT-22 scores were 4.2/5 (SD = 0.8) pre-procedure versus 1.9/5 (SD = 1.3) post-procedure (P = .001). PNN ablation response did not correlate to ipratropium bromide nasal spray response, although younger and non-smoker patients had better response rates. CONCLUSION This exploratory study of PNN ablation for the primary symptom of PND demonstrates efficacy as assessed by the PND component of SNOT-22 and subjective improvement. These results can be useful in guiding physician-patient discussions in determining treatment options for medically refractory PND.

Reh DD, Lay K, Davis G, Dubin MG, Yen DM, O'Malley EM, Sillers M. Long-term outcomes following impedance-controlled radiofrequency ablation for the treatment of chronic rhinitis. Laryngoscope Investig Otolaryngol 2024; 9:e1286. [PMID: 38835333 PMCID: PMC11149760 DOI: 10.1002/lio2.1286]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/22/2024] [Revised: 04/12/2024] [Accepted: 05/08/2024] [Indexed: 06/06/2024] Open
Abstract
Objective To assess long-term safety and effectiveness of a multipoint, impedance-controlled, RF ablation device for treatment of chronic rhinitis through 12-month follow-up. Methods A prospective, multicenter study. Bilateral posterior nasal nerve (PNN) ablation was performed on all participants. Assessments at 6-, 9-, and 12-month visits included Visual Analog Scale Nasal Symptom Score (VAS NSS), reflective Total Nasal Symptom Score (rTNSS), mini-Rhinoconjunctivitis Quality of Life Questionnaire (mini RQLQ), and adverse events. Results Thirty-six participants were enrolled and 35 completed the 12-month follow-up. All 5 VAS NSS items demonstrated statistically significant improvement (p < .0001) over baseline at all 3 time points. The total rTNSS improved from 7.9 ± 1.8 at baseline to 4.3 ± 2.1 at 6-months, 3.8 ± 2.4 at 9-months, and 4.0 ± 2.1 at 12-months (all p < .0001). At 12-months, 91% (31/35) of participants had achieved the minimum clinically important difference (MCID) of a reduction from baseline of ≥1 point and 80% (28/35) of the participants met the responder criteria of ≥30% reduction from baseline. The total mean mini RQLQ was reduced from 3.0 ± 1.0 at baseline to 1.4 ± 0.8 at 6-months, 1.4 ± 1.0 at 9-months, and 1.3 ± 0.8 at 12-months (all p < .0001). At 12-months, 86% (30/35) of participants achieved the MCID of a reduction from baseline of ≥0.4 points for the mini RQLQ. No related serious adverse events occurred during the study. Conclusions Impedance-controlled RF ablation of the PNN is safe and resulted in durable, significant improvement in rhinitis symptoms and quality of life through 12-month follow-up. Lee JT, Abbas GM, Charous DD, Cuevas M, Göktas Ö, Loftus PA, Nachlas NE, Toskala EM, Watkins JP, Brehmer D. Two-Year Outcomes After Radiofrequency Neurolysis of Posterior Nasal Nerve in Chronic Rhinitis. Laryngoscope 2024; 134:2077-2084. [PMID: 37916848 DOI: 10.1002/lary.31120]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/23/2023] [Revised: 09/22/2023] [Accepted: 10/04/2023] [Indexed: 11/03/2023]
Abstract
OBJECTIVE To assess the long-term safety and effectiveness of temperature-controlled radiofrequency (TCRF) neurolysis of the posterior nasal nerve (PNN), a minimally invasive treatment for chronic rhinitis. METHODS A prospective, single-arm study of 129 patients at 16 centers (United States, Germany) was conducted. Patient-reported outcome measures were the 24-h reflective total nasal symptom score (rTNSS) and mini rhinoconjunctivitis quality of life questionnaire (MiniRQLQ). Postnasal drip and cough symptoms were assessed using a 4-point scale. RESULTS The mean pretreatment rTNSS was 7.8 (95% CI, 7.5-8.1). The significant rTNSS treatment effect at 3 months (-4.2 [95% CI, -4.6 to -3.8]; p < 0.001) was sustained through 2 years (-4.5 [95% CI, -5.0 to -3.9]; p < 0.001), a 57.7% improvement. At 2 years, the proportion of patients with a minimal clinically important difference (MCID) of ≥30% improvement in rTNSS from baseline was 80.0% (95% CI, 71.4%-86.5%). Individual postnasal drip and cough symptom scores were significantly improved from baseline through 2 years. The proportion of patients who reached the MCID for the MiniRQLQ (≥0.4-point improvement) at 2 years was 77.4% (95% CI, 68.5%-84.3%). Of 81 patients using chronic rhinitis medications at baseline, 61.7% either stopped all medication use (28.4%) or stopped or decreased (33.3%) use of ≥1 medication class at 2 years. No device/procedure-related serious adverse events were reported throughout 2 years. CONCLUSION TCRF neurolysis of the PNN resulted in sustained improvements in chronic rhinitis symptom burden and quality of life through 2 years, accompanied by a substantial decrease in medication burden. Gorelik D, Ahmad JG, Razmi SE, Takashima M, Yiu Y, Thekdi A, Ramanathan M, Dhanda AK, Yim MT, Ahmed OG. Postnasal drip and chronic cough in patients with chronic rhinitis treated with temperature-controlled radiofrequency neurolysis. Int Forum Allergy Rhinol 2024; 14:621-629. [PMID: 37461130 DOI: 10.1002/alr.23238] [Citation(s) in RCA: 8] [Impact Index Per Article: 8.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/15/2023] [Revised: 07/02/2023] [Accepted: 07/10/2023] [Indexed: 08/03/2023]
Abstract
OBJECTIVE To evaluate the contribution of postnasal drip (PND) and chronic cough (CC) to symptoms of patients with chronic rhinitis treated with temperature-controlled radiofrequency (TCRF) neurolysis of the posterior nasal nerve (PNN), and correlate PND and CC scores with components of the reflective total nasal symptom score (rTNSS). METHODS Pooled data from three prospective studies: two single-arm studies and the index active treatment arm of a randomized controlled trial. Adult patients with baseline rTNSS ≥6 were treated with TCRF neurolysis at nonoverlapping regions of the PNN. PND and CC symptoms were evaluated on a 0 (none) to 3 (severe) scale. RESULTS Data from 228 patients (57.9% women, 42.1% men) were included. The mean baseline rTNSS was 8.1 (95% confidence interval [CI], 7.8-8.3), which decreased to 3.2 (95% CI, 2.9-3.5) at 6 months. At baseline, 97.4% of patients had PND and 80.3% had CC. Median baseline PND and CC symptom scores were 3 (interquartile range [IQR], 2-3) and 2 (IQR, 1-2), respectively. At 6 months, this decreased to 1 (IQR, 0-2) and 0 (IQR, 0-1), respectively, showing significant improvement from baseline (both p < 0.001). Spearman correlation coefficients with components of rTNSS (rhinorrhea, congestion, itching, sneezing) were 0.16 to 0.22 for CC and 0.19 to 0.46 for PND, indicating only a weak to moderate correlation. CONCLUSION PND and CC contribute to the symptomatology of chronic rhinitis and are significantly improved after TCRF neurolysis of the PNN. The inclusion of PND and CC symptoms in a chronic rhinitis assessment instrument could provide important additional information for the characterization of the disease state and outcomes after any therapeutic treatment.

Kim DH, Kim SW, Kim SW, Stybayeva G, Hwang SH. An indirect comparative analysis of two posterior nasal nerve ablation techniques for treating chronic rhinitis: A systemic review and meta-analysis. Am J Otolaryngol 2024; 45:104130. [PMID: 38039909 DOI: 10.1016/j.amjoto.2023.104130]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 09/05/2023] [Accepted: 11/20/2023] [Indexed: 12/03/2023]
Abstract
OBJECTIVES This systematic review and meta-analysis evaluates and compares the effects of two treatments that ablate the posterior nasal nerves for rhinitis-related symptoms: cryotherapy and radiofrequency neurolysis. METHODS We reviewed studies retrieved from PubMed, SCOPUS, Embase, the Web of Science and the Cochrane database up to June 2023. Papers reporting quality-of-life and rhinitis-related symptom scores before and after cryotherapy, and sham-controlled studies, were analyzed. RESULTS In total, 738 patients enrolled in 10 studies were evaluated. Both cryotherapy and radiofrequency neurolysis significantly improved rhinitis-related symptoms including congestion, itching, rhinorrhea, and sneezing, and quality of life during 12 months of follow-up. Radiofrequency neurolysis was significantly more effective than cryotherapy in terms of reducing total nasal symptom scores at up to 12 months postoperatively. In terms of individual symptoms, itching, rhinorrhea, and congestion were significantly alleviated or tended to be reduced more by radiofrequency neurolysis than by cryotherapy. The improvements in the minimal clinically important difference in total nasal symptom scores (1.0 point) after 3 months of cryotherapy and radiofrequency therapy were 81.8 % and 92.7 %, respectively. CONCLUSIONS Cryotherapy and radiofrequency neurolysis both improved rhinitis-symptom and quality-of-life scores. Especially, radiofrequency neurolysis showed the better effectiveness for improving the nasal symptoms related to the rhinitis than cryotherapy.

Kim DH, Kim SW, Kim SW, Stybayeva G, Hwang SH. Effectiveness of temperature-controlled radiofrequency neurolysis of the posterior nasal nerve to treat chronic rhinitis: a systematic review and meta-analysis. Eur Arch Otorhinolaryngol 2024; 281:537-545. [PMID: 37728632 DOI: 10.1007/s00405-023-08242-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/29/2023] [Accepted: 09/11/2023] [Indexed: 09/21/2023]
Abstract
PURPOSE This systematic review and meta-analysis evaluates the effect of TRNP on rhinitis-related symptoms. METHODS We reviewed studies retrieved from PubMed, SCOPUS, Embase, the Web of Science, and the Cochrane database to June 2023. Studies that evaluated quality-of-life and rhinitis-related symptom scores before and after treatment were analyzed, as was one sham-treatment-controlled study. RESULTS In total, 406 patients evaluated in five studies were analyzed. TRNP significantly improved rhinitis-related symptoms-congestion, itching, rhinorrhea, and sneezing-for up to 12 months after treatment, compared to before treatment. The most significant symptom decreases were those of rhinorrhea and nasal congestion. Rhinitis-related symptoms had improved significantly at 3 months after TRNP, compared to sham surgery. TRNP improved disease-specific quality-of-life scores on the Rhinoconjunctivitis Quality of Life Questionnaire at 6 months after treatment, compared to before treatment. The rates of clinical improvement in terms of all nasal symptoms (reduction > 30% from baseline) and in quality of life (minimal clinically important difference > 0.4) after TRNP were 79% and 84% respectively. There was no severe adverse event associated with either device use or the overall procedure. CONCLUSIONS TRNP treatment improved subjective symptoms related to rhinitis, especially rhinorrhea and nasal congestion, and also improved disease-specific quality-of-life scores.

Yu AJ, Tam B, Wrobel B, Hur K. Radiofrequency Neurolysis of the Posterior Nasal Nerve: A Systematic Review and Meta-Analysis. Laryngoscope 2024; 134:507-516. [PMID: 37515507 DOI: 10.1002/lary.30911] [Citation(s) in RCA: 9] [Impact Index Per Article: 9.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 02/04/2023] [Revised: 06/07/2023] [Accepted: 07/04/2023] [Indexed: 07/31/2023]
Abstract
OBJECTIVE Temperature-controlled radiofrequency neurolysis of the posterior nasal nerve (PNN) has been approved for use since 2020. This review synthesized the published data to assess its efficacy for treatment of chronic rhinitis. DATA SOURCES Pubmed/Medline, Embase, Scopus, Web of Science. REVIEW METHODS A systematic search was conducted with no restrictions on publication years in April 2023. RCTs and prospective investigations that reported the reflective Total Nasal Symptom Score (rTNSS) outcome of radiofrequency neurolysis as a single procedure in chronic rhinitis patients were included. Pooled estimates for change in rTNSS from baseline at 3 months and responder rates (≥30% reduction in baseline rTNSS) at 3 and 6 months were obtained. Other outcomes, such as postnasal drip and cough scores, quality of life (QoL) measures, and adverse events were included for qualitative review. RESULTS Five studies were included in the systematic review, of which four were included in the meta-analysis. A total of 284 participants underwent treatment. The pooled change in rTNSS score at 3 months was -4.28 (95% CI, -5.10 to -3.46). The pooled responder rate at 3 months was 77.11% (95% CI, 68.21%-86.01%) and at 6 months 80.80% (95% CI, 70.85%-90.76%). Postnasal drip and cough scores and QoL also improved significantly at follow up. A total of 36 adverse events were reported in 21 (7.4%) patients. CONCLUSIONS The findings from this review suggest that temperature-controlled radiofrequency neurolysis of the PNN is effective at treating chronic rhinitis symptoms and that it has an overall favorable safety profile. Kang YJ, Stybayeva G, Hwang SH. Comparative Effectiveness of Cryotherapy and Radiofrequency Ablation for Chronic Rhinitis: A Systematic Review and Meta-analysis. Clin Exp Otorhinolaryngol 2023; 16:369-379. [PMID: 37871904 DOI: 10.21053/ceo.2023.01214]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/21/2023] [Accepted: 10/22/2023] [Indexed: 10/25/2023] Open
Abstract
OBJECTIVES Multiple minimally invasive techniques for chronic rhinitis treatment focus on posterior nasal nerve ablation. We conducted a systematic review and meta-analysis to evaluate the efficacy of cryotherapy and radiofrequency ablation for alleviating symptoms in patients with allergic and nonallergic rhinitis. METHODS We retrieved studies from PubMed, Scopus, Embase, Web of Science, and Cochrane Database up to July 2023. Data on the impact of cryotherapy and radiofrequency ablation on quality of life and symptom ratings of rhinitis were extracted and evaluated. RESULTS An analysis of 12 studies involving 788 patients demonstrated significant improvements in quality of life and rhinitis-related symptoms (nasal obstruction, itching, rhinorrhea, and sneezing) in patients treated with cryotherapy or radiofrequency ablation (symptom score at 24 months and quality of life score at 3 months). However, radiofrequency ablation had a more positive effect on nasal symptoms after 3 months than cryotherapy. Nonallergic rhinitis patients responded more favorably to posterior nerve ablation than patients with allergic rhinitis. Both techniques enhanced disease-specific quality of life during the initial 3 months of treatment (cryotherapy, 84.6%; radiofrequency, 81.6%; P=0.564). After 3 months of treatment, a clinical improvement in all nasal symptoms (minimal clinically important difference in the total nasal symptom score: >1.0 points) was seen in 81.8% and 91.9% of patients who underwent cryotherapy and radiofrequency ablation, respectively (P=0.005), suggesting that radiofrequency is more likely to lead to clinical improvement. CONCLUSION Rhinitis-associated subjective symptom scores and quality of life may be improved by both cryotherapy and radiofrequency ablation. Ablation was more efficacious than cryotherapy for nasal symptoms in patients with nonallergic rhinitis. To corroborate these findings, further randomized controlled studies directly comparing these two techniques are warranted.

Craig JR, Dunn RT, Ray A, Keller CE, Peterson EL, Eide JG. Cadaveric analysis of autonomic nerve fiber density in posterior nasal, posterolateral nasal, and anterior ethmoid nerves. Int Forum Allergy Rhinol 2023; 13:2109-2112. [PMID: 37246483 DOI: 10.1002/alr.23199]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/06/2023] [Revised: 04/30/2023] [Accepted: 05/20/2023] [Indexed: 05/30/2023]
Abstract
KEY POINTS Autonomic nerve densities were equivalent in posterior nasal (PNN), posterolateral nasal (PLNN), and anterior ethmoid nerves (AEN). Rhinitis studies should explore the utility of PLNN and/or AEN transection over PNN alone.
